MM Group for Industry and International Trade (MTI) announced entering into a distribution agreement with Huawei Consumer Business Group to become one of its main distributors of mobile phones in Egypt. The agreement will increase MTI’s market share in the mobile phone distribution market, MTI CEO Khaled Mahmoud said. Beltone Financial says the agreement is for a year that could be renewed at the end of the period and includes target sales of USD 100 mn in 2017, with MTI set to begin selling Huawei handsets this month.
